What Are Your Legal Rights After A Workplace Injury?
Workplace injury claims are different from other kinds of injury claims for a few important reasons.
Workers’ compensation is there to pay for your losses regardless of who was to blame for your injury, and coverage for damages is available even if your employer did not engage in any negligence or wrongdoing. Employers have been tasked with the responsibility of providing workers’ compensation insurance to ensure workers are provided for when they’re hurt at work.
Workers’ compensation can provide payment for full or partial disability benefits either temporarily or permanently, and can also pay for your medical bills. You can’t collect pain and suffering, emotional distress compensation, or compensation for other non-economic damages, though, unless you can pursue a personal injury claim against a third party.
